Frequently Asked Questions

What scripts does Bosnian use?
Bosnian is written in 2 scripts: Cyrillic, Latin. The primary script is Latin.
What direction is Bosnian written?
Bosnian is written Left-to-right. Text runs from left to right, the same direction as most European languages.
What language family does Bosnian belong to?
Bosnian belongs to the Indo-European language family. It is written with the Latin script.
What is the language code for Bosnian?
The BCP 47 language code for Bosnian is "bs". This code is used in software, web standards (the HTML lang attribute), and internationalization contexts.
